Problems solved by technology

At present, most of the camellia oleifera shelling methods are to first expose the camellia oleifera fruit to the sun, wait for the natural cracking of the camellia oleifera fruit, and then separate the husk and fruit through vibration and separation, but this method is severely restricted by the weather. The development of the camellia oil industry, and the natural cracking of the tea oil fruit, most of the tea seeds of the fruit can be separated, and about 30% of the tea fruit has not yet been cracked; it takes a lot of time to separate the tea fruit seed shell by manual peeling. , it is acceptable to use manual processing, but it is difficult to meet the needs of mass production

Abstract

The invention discloses a camellia oleifera shell breaking and separating device, which comprises a shell breaking part and a shell separating part, the shell separating part is located downstream of the shell breaking part, and the discharge end of the shell separating part is connected The feeding end of the shell breaking part corresponds; the feeding port of the shell breaking cavity of the Camellia oleifera shell breaking and separation equipment in the present invention is provided with a scratch assembly, which is used for scratching the skin of the camellia oleifera fruit, so as to facilitate subsequent shell breaking of the camellia oleifera fruit, breaking The shell efficiency is high, and the height of the blade for scratching can be adjusted, which can be used to scratch the shells of camellia oleifera fruit with different diameters, and has good applicability; in the shell separation part, the separation roller on the separation chassis rotates relatively, pulling the shell to the separation Under the chassis, the separation of fruits and husks is realized, with simple structure and practical functions; and the separation chassis can be swung left and right to realize the redistribution of the positions of fruits and husks on the separation chassis to prevent the fruits from staying at the bottom of the trough , which is conducive to the continuous separation of husk and husk.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of camellia oleifera fruit processing, in particular to equipment for cracking and separating shells of camellia oleifera. Background technique [0002] Camellia oil is known as "Oriental olive oil". In recent years, the international grain and oil security situation is not optimistic. In view of this, the central government has increased its support for the camellia oil industry in recent years, and the camellia oil industry has gradually formed industrialization and scale. economy. [0003] Camellia oleifera green fruit contains about 35% of the shell, and the shell contains very little oil. Shelling of camellia oleifera fruit is an inevitable processing procedure for camellia oil processing.
